Mandalay State Beach

Mandalay State Beach, also called Mandalay County Park, is a protected beach in the city of Oxnard, California, United States. Managed by Ventura County for the California Department of Parks and Recreation, the park preserves an area of undeveloped sand dunes and wetlands that was once common along the 16.5-mile-long (26.6 km) coastline of the Oxnard Plain.
